Abstract

Background/Objectives: This paper presents fuzzy logic based Direct Torque Control on PMSM coupled with centrifugal pump for pumping applications and the performance evaluation of the proposed method. Methods/Statistical analysis: The proposed method is compared with the other DTC schemes such as, Conventional DTC, DTC with space vector modulation (SVM), MPDTC, DDTC and Field oriented control (FOC) for the performance evaluation. The mentioned strategy is analyzed and reviewed for centrifugal pump load under, various performance features in Mat Lab simulation. To pick the best, among all above mentioned control strategies, comparison has been done at various frequencies and speeds. Findings: It is found that the proposed DTC- FLC is having less torque ripple output among all the control strategies. Various motor control parameters analyzed are electromagnetic torque, stator current, rotor speed, stator flux etc., and pump parameters like flow rate and pressure are evaluated. Application/Improvements: The proposed DTC with FLC is having less torque ripple than existing DTC and MPDTC control strategies.
